From the HPLC column, the components of your sample different based mostly on their differing interactions With all the column packing. If a species interacts extra strongly Using the stationary phase within the column, it will expend a lot more time adsorbed to the column's adsorbent and can as a result have a better retention time. The overriding intent of a chromatographic separation is just that, to different two or maybe more compounds contained in Alternative. In analytical chemistry, a quantitative metric of every experimental parameter is preferred, and so separation efficiency is calculated in plates. The idea of plates as being a separation metric arose from the original approach to fractional distillation, in which compounds were divided centered on their own volatilities via numerous simultaneous simple distillations, Every very simple distillation transpired on one particular of many distillation plates.
